Account Receivable Turnover

  

No relationship to an apple turnover. You have a sales figure...say it's $100 million. You have money owed to you from sales you've made, cleverly called "Accounts Receivable." So the question...and you have to ask yourself, "Do I feel lucky, punk?"...is "How many times does the accounts receivable number divide into the sales figure?" That's the AR Turnover number. That's it.
